Output e17ba31170fd1280a245978541458f8df038af242c79e69c31ffd61002e724a1:7

value
889924
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e3566a46717e7ddcfa9b1df2672e0f02d5d3052 OP_EQUAL
address
3G7YfDU1Mg3S2NwNpxU1t4oEjSibxqeuj7
transaction
e17ba31170fd1280a245978541458f8df038af242c79e69c31ffd61002e724a1
spent
true